Title :
Estimating face direction from low resolution images

Abstract :
In this paper, we propose a facial direction estimating system from low resolution facial images captured by surveillance camera. The proposed system first detects pedestrians by background subtraction, then trimming head area by template matching and finally estimating facial direction by using support vector machine (SVM). Experimental results show that, when we use 8times9 pixels facial images as input, training image resolution and estimation image resolution are 8times9 and estimation directions are in 13 directions by the face databases, the estimation rates are more than 90% by our method.
